YOUR Neurodiverse Relationship is a podcast about understanding the misunderstood.

Hosted by neurodiverse relationship expert and educator Jodi Carlton, MEd, the show explores autism, ADHD, and other forms of neurodivergence through honest conversations, expert insights, and lived experience. Each episode examines the questions that so many people struggle to answer: Why do we misunderstand each other? Why do relationships break down? And what happens when we stop assuming and start getting curious?

Whether you are neurodivergent yourself, love someone who is, or simply want a deeper understanding of the human mind, you’ll find practical tools, compassionate perspectives, and thought-provoking discussions that challenge common assumptions. Together, we’ll explore relationships, communication, emotional processing, nervous system differences, family dynamics, and the science behind why people think, feel, and connect so differently.
